Orca Bio is a late-stage biotechnology company redefining the transplant process by developing next-generation cell therapies. The Material Handler ensures the efficient handling, storage, and distribution of pharmaceutical materials and products for Orca’s cell therapy products, ensuring adherence to strict quality standards and regulatory requirements.

Responsibilities
Receive, inspect and verify incoming materials against orders and documentation
Ensure materials are moved and stored in their correct locations
Maintain accurate inventory records, perform cycle counts, and manage material expiration
Prepare consumable materials kits for use in production
Movement and transfer of materials including drug products and samples from production
Maintenance of consumable gowning stock across various facility locations
Receipt and incoming donor cells and shipment of patient drug productions
Execution of cold storage practices and cryopreservation of drug products when needed
